🎶Hiroshi Yamaguchi Excites Audiences with Tsugaru-jamisen🎶

On June 2nd, we were very lucky to host a workshop and concert featuring Tsugaru-jamisen artist Hiroshi Yamaguchi. In another rare opportunity, attendees were granted the opportunity to ask Mr. Yamaguchi questions regarding the Tsugaru style and various techniques/advice. For the second half of the night, guests were treated to performances by Mr. Yamaguchi with a special duet with our very own, Kozue Matsumoto.

Member Highlights 🤩

Susan Xie

Susan Xie is one of the founding members and a current board member of LA’s 33 Strings. She joined the ensemble in 2021, back when it was still a class taught by Kozue Matsumoto at the California Institute of the Arts. At the time, Susan was studying film and had almost no experience with music or playing instruments. Still, an interest in Japanese culture drew her to the class.

“I was scrolling through the course catalog, hoping to find something fun outside of my major, and stumbled upon a class about traditional Japanese music and instruments like the shakuhachi and koto. It sounded fascinating, and I thought—why not?”

Because of the pandemic, the class was held online, and opportunities to play in person with others were limited. Despite this, she quickly became immersed in the koto and continued lessons with Kozue after graduating. What started as a curious detour turned into a lasting connection with both the music and the community.

In those early days, the ensemble was small and performances were rare, but Susan was committed to growing alongside it. A performance she’ll never forget is her very first one on stage.

“At the time, there weren’t many members, so it was just me and Kozue-sensei on stage. I was incredibly nervous—I sweated the entire time. It felt almost like a solo performance, which made it both exciting and terrifying. To be honest, I really enjoy performing within a group much more!”

Since then, Susan has become an integral part of the ensemble’s growth. As a board member, she participates in organizational meetings and decision-making. She also contributes her creative skills to the organization such as designing posters and graphics, help photographing and video recording performances and events. Though music isn’t her career, it’s become something deeply meaningful in her life.

“Playing koto has become a creative escape from the pressures of daily life. It’s something I do for myself—for peace, for joy. It reminds me to slow down and reconnect.”

Susan continues to support LA’s 33 Strings with the same spirit that first brought her in: curiosity, creativity, an appreciation for the culture and a love for sharing music and meaningful moments with others.
